A marginalised resource? Recruiting, assessing and supporting single carers This book is a new Good Practice Guide that examines the legal position on adoption and fostering by single men and women, how agencies can successfully recruit and support single adopters and carers, and the issues that need to be considered when assessing single men and women for adoption and fostering. Contains a wealth of practical guidance as well as signposts to further resources and references. |

Just a Member of the Family This is the first film about adoption from a birth child's point of view. It features a number of children talking candidly about how they prepared and were prepared for a child joining their family. Guidelines and suggested questions accompany the film. Available in video and DVD. |

Life Story Work, 3rd edition The new edition of this book has been comprehensively revised to take into account all recent legislation and incorporates substantial new material. It presents a rich and creative assortment of useful techniques and exercises for adults working with children in different settings. Bridget and her colleague Afshan Ahmad have contributed a chapter on using interactive resources with children in life story work. |
